Origins and Family

Charlie Bachman's place of birth was Chicago[2]. He was born on +1892-12-01T00:00:00Z[3].

Education

Educated at University of Notre Dame[14], a private university[28], in United States[29], founded in 1842[30] and Englewood Technical Prep Academy[15], a high school[31], in United States[32], founded in 1873[33].

Career and Affiliations

Recorded occupations include American football player[6], coach[7], and athletics competitor[8]. Among Charlie Bachman's employers was Northwestern University[13].

Recognition

Awards received include College Football Hall of Fame[16], an American football hall of fame[34], in United States[35], founded in 1951[36] and University of Florida Athletic Hall of Fame[17].

Personal Life

A child of Charlie Bachman was Charles Bachman[11].

Death and Burial

Charlie Bachman died on +1985-12-04T00:00:00Z[5]. He died in Port Charlotte[4]. He is buried at Okmulgee Cemetery[10].
